S.371 — 93rd Congress (1973-1974) [93rd]
Sponsor:
Sen. Tower, John G. [R-TX] (Introduced 01/16/1973)

Summary:
Summary: S.371 — 93rd Congress (1973-1974)

There is one summary for this bill. Bill summaries are authored by CRS.

Shown Here:
Introduced in Senate (01/16/1973)

Provides that the price-regulation provisions of the Natural Gas Act relating to rates and charges shall not apply to persons engaged in the production or gathering and sale but not in the transmission of natural gas.

Provides that the Federal Power Commission shall have no power to deny that portion of the rates and charges made, demanded or received by any natural gas company to or for a person exempt under the provisions of this Act.
